China Media Capital (CMC) alongside its Ti’ao Power jointly announced the investment into EUMEDIA, the exclusive agency to run the China University Football League (CUFL).
The deal, with undisclosed terms, will mark CMC and Ti’ao Power, which has acquired the broadcast rights of CSL with RMB8b, deepen their presences in Chinese soccer.
“We’ve been enlightened by the cases of mature international sports markets that collegiate events are key part and big asset of the entire sports industry”, said Ruigang Lee, Chairman of CMC.
“Investing the CUFL plays an important role in our strategic choices to continuously take part in the marketization course of Chinese sports industry”.
CMC has spent heavily in Chinese soccer in recent years particularly with eye-catching deals to seal the rights to broadcast both games of Team China and Chinese top tier soccer league, CSL.
The CUFL, launched in 2000, will see the number of participating colleges increase to 800+ from 529 in this season which starts from October 2015 to July 2016.
Source: Sina
